Xiaomi Mi Play Specifications:
Xiaomi Mi Play features a 5.84 inches IPS LCD display with a screen resolution of 1080 x 2280 pixels. The device is powered by Mediatek Helio P35 12nm processor under PowerVR GE8320 GPU. The handset packs 64GB variant with 4GB of RAM. Xiaomi Mi Play sports a dual rear camera with 12MP + 8MP camera and Single Selfie camera with an 8MP depth camera. The smartphone is running on Android 9.0 Pie under MIUI software package and backed by 3000 mAh battery. It has a fingerprint reader on the back.
TWRP Recovery: Overview
TWRP stands for “Team Win Recovery Project”. It gives the user to flash recovery files and ROM files easily with a simple and fully-featured UI.
